Hadith 1452
Tha’labah bin Zahdam narrates: We were with Sa’eed bin Al-‘Aas in Tabaristan. He inquired: Who among you has performed the prayer of fear behind the Prophet Muhammad (peace be upon him)? So Sayyiduna Hudhayfah (may Allah be pleased with him) replied: I have. The narrator states: Then Sayyiduna Hudhayfah (may Allah be pleased with him) stood up and formed two rows of people behind him. One row stood behind him and the other row stood facing the enemy. He led those behind him in one rak’ah of prayer, then these people went and stood in their place and the others came, so he led them also in one rak’ah of prayer. These people did not make up the missed prayer (they did not complete the prayer, i.e., they only prayed one rak’ah).
